Output e69a090034105de6de674091de1abec93681d0c69ab56b657cddfdc19568eae7:0

value
583240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3aebf7eef915aab551c27f1efd6d90522b1d9cc5 OP_EQUAL
address
374Zo3jt9fEvTYCzm3DCENWNVydZPp4A5E
transaction
e69a090034105de6de674091de1abec93681d0c69ab56b657cddfdc19568eae7
spent
true